Highlights
Are people in Lake Stevens older or younger than people in Keizer?
- The Median Age in Lake Stevens is 1.7 years younger than in Keizer.

Are housing costs cheaper in Lake Stevens or Keizer?
- Lake Stevens housing costs are 57.7% more expensive than Keizer hous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Lake Stevens or Keizer?
- The average commute for residents of Lake Stevens is 10.0 minutes longer than it is for residents of Keizer.
